Never having used mktextfm, I decided to do a test. I renamed
cmr12.tfm to something else and then tried to tex a file that used
this font.
mktextfm ran and started metafont, but there was something wrong:
here is an excerpt of what metafont said.

In my mktex.cnf file I have
: ${MODE=ljfour}
: ${BDPI=600}
: ${MT_FEATURES=dosnames:nomode:stripsupplier:striptypeface}

but it seems the the metafont mode is not getting through
somehow.
